How much does a Dental Assistant earn in Quincy, MA?

The average dental assistant in Quincy, MA earns between $29,000 and $62,000 annually. This compares to the national average dental assistant range of $28,000 to $50,000.

Average Dental Assistant Salary In Quincy, MA

$43,000
